Output de0dd632b1cdf5aa1f0f3e472f0b5961afd5d2edc111d3771affa16c676392f6:0

value
44623
script pubkey
OP_HASH160 OP_PUSHBYTES_20 e8ba150061f7a5a1d425ab774a53f9e15a2a71f7 OP_EQUAL
address
3NuZcFk7dJntTiK79sT2Q2geDAvQbF5fAg
transaction
de0dd632b1cdf5aa1f0f3e472f0b5961afd5d2edc111d3771affa16c676392f6
spent
true